Default Downsizing Size Upsizing Sound

I have dual 12" Kicker Comp VR's in a sealed enclosure and it's just taking up too much space in my teg. I am looking for a single 10" that can put out just as much or more than this setup. I was looking into a w7 but that's really all I know, it's been a while since I was 16 and in the local audio shop all the time.

Default Re: Downsizing Size Upsizing Sound (LSEGHATCH)

Kicker is good, but anything that claims 5000 watts... why would you even want 5000 watts?

You don't need anything crazy. Just match the amp's RMS to the sub's RMS, use a good box, and you're set.

I'd get an Alpine Type R and a 2 CH amp that does 500 Watts continuous @ 4ohms, put it in a 10 inch sealed Q logic box. Do not use a cheap box.

There are cheaper set ups that could sound just as good, but you get the idea here.
